National Volunteer Week Profile: Nico Lacetera

April 10, 2015 - Only a few short years after arriving to Canada from Italy, Nicolas Lacetera was looking for an opportunity to give back to his community. In September 2014, he joined the network of Red Cross volunteers - becoming  a valued addition to the Street Relief Team with the St. James Community Monday Breakfast Program, in downtown Toronto. Not only is he a welcome addition, but he has become someone whom the program relies and depends on for continued support.  

National Volunteer Week Profile: Martin Minville

April 10, 2015 - Martin Minville has been a Red Cross volunteer for five years. Since day one, he has taken on the great responsibility of Team Leader and rallied the Rimouski volunteer team. He has put together a dedicated team he can count on during emergency responses.

Rouge sur Blanc event raises over $28,000

September 30, 2014 - On Saturday, September 2, the Rouge sur Blanc event was held at the Grévin Museum in Montreal. The 2nd annual fundraising event of the Red Cross Young Leaders raised $28,265 for the Canadian Red Cross.

The 15th Rio Tinto Alcan garage sale a huge success

September 10, 2014 - Saguenay – The 15th Rio Tinto Alcan garage sale in Saguenay-Lac-Saint-Jean raised $55,369. All funds will be donated to the local United Way and Canadian Red Cross.
